In part one of this episode we discuss events leading up to the 1993 ATF raid on a religious faction known as The Branch Davidians. The leader of this suspected cult was David Koresh who's prophecies on the impending apocalypse are justified as the two groups exchange massive amounts of gunfire during a 51 day stand off.
